Company Overview
Our client is an American corporation that engages in the design, manufacture, marketing, and service of semiconductor processing equipment
This job has been closed. You will find bellow the job description as a reminder. It is not possible to apply anymore.
Our client is an American corporation that engages in the design, manufacture, marketing, and service of semiconductor processing equipment
Designation- Software Manager
Primary Responsibilities:
• Responsible for managing and leading a team of engineers working on product software development
• Evaluates the project work scope, plans, tracks and ensures project delivery is on time with high quality from the team
• Monitors, coordinates and supervises daily activities of employees in the team.
• Converts organization objectives into individual goals and drives the team to achieve them
• Responsible for hiring, training and retaining key talent
• Responsible for strategic planning and execution for the team
• Plans and coordinates with cross functional teams within Lam India and other regions to set right priorities for projects and tasks
• Actively participates in technical reviews of SW design and development work
• Participates in customer issues and escalations to provide quick workarounds and long-term fixes
• Responsible for the design, development, and maintenance of the company's standards compliant software
• Responsible for maintenance of install base by analysing, debugging and fixing customer issues
Mandatory Skills:
• Hands on experience of design and development of equipment/machine control software (standalone system) using object-oriented programming language preferably in Java
• Hands-on experience with interfacing of hardware devices to application.
• Hands-on experience in multithreading, IPC, distributed systems
• Strong understanding and experience in OOPS concepts
• Strong analytical, logical, problem solving, trouble shooting skills
• Hands on experience in JUNIT, profilers.
• Should have experience in managing and leading a team (Goal setting, performance reviews…)
• Hands on experience in project planning tool (MPP), prioritization and conflict resolution
• Should have worked in planning, executing and tracking of projects in equipment/machine control software development
• Should have worked on internal and customer issues and escalations
• Hands on experience in complete project development life cycle
• Excellent written/verbal communication skills and presentation skills
• Experience - 13 plus years
Hands on experience of design and development of equipment/machine control software (standalone system) using object-oriented programming language preferably in Java
• Hands-on experience with interfacing of hardware devices to application.
• Hands-on experience in multithreading, IPC, distributed systems
• Strong understanding and experience in OOPS concepts
• Strong analytical, logical, problem solving, trouble shooting skills
• Hands on experience in JUNIT, profilers.
• Should have experience in managing and leading a team of a minimum of 8 engineers (Goal setting, performance reviews…)
• Hands on experience in project planning tool (MPP), prioritization and conflict resolution
• Should have worked in planning, executing and tracking of projects in equipment/machine control software development
• Should have worked on internal and customer issues and escalations
• Hands on experience in complete project development life cycle
• Excellent written/verbal communication skills and presentation skills
Location- Bangalore